How Chelsea could line up against Bournemouth

:Headline: How Chelsea could line up against Bournemouth:
Sports Mole takes an in-depth look at how Chelsea could line up for Sunday's Premier League clash with Bournemouth.
Sports Mole

Chelsea could be without as many as seven players for their final Premier League fixture of the season at home against Bournemouth on Sunday afternoon.

Romeo Lavia (thigh), Wesley Fofana (knee), Enzo Fernandez (groin) and Robert Sanchez (unspecified) are all undergoing their respective reconditioning/rehabilitation programmes and remain unavailable for selection.

Mykhaylo Mudryk is also ruled out due to concussion protocols after he was forced off in Chelsea's 2-1 win at Brighton & Hove Albion on Wednesday, while Reece James is suspended after receiving a straight red card for kicking out at Joao Pedro.

Christopher Nkunku got his name on the scoresheet against Brighton after replacing Mudryk just before half time, and the Frenchman will be looking to get more minutes under his belt this weekend having endured an injury-hit campaign. A start against Bournemouth is unlikely, though.

Thiago Silva, who will bid farewell to the Blues ahead of his summer transfer to Fluminense, will be hoping to feature in some capacity, but he faces competition from Benoit Badiashile, Trevoh Chalobah and Levi Colwill for a start in central defence; Axel Disasi was left out of Chelsea's squad entirely in midweek, but he should be in contention to return on Sunday.

In the absence of James, Malo Gusto is expected to continue at right-back, while left-back Ben Chilwell will be looking to force his way back into Mauricio Pochettino's first XI at the expense of Marc Cucurella.

Carney Chukwuemeka has returned to team training after a spell on the sidelines with a knee injury, but he is not expected to displace either Moises Caicedo or Conor Gallagher in midfield, while Premier League Young Player of the Season Cole Palmer - who has 22 league goals to his name - is set to continue in the number 10 role.

Nicolas Jackson is expected to lead the line and will be looking to add to his 17 goals in all competitions, while Raheem Sterling and Noni Madueke could be tasked with playing on the flanks.
